首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

django-pyodbc vs django-mssql

django-pyodbc和django-mssql都是用于在Django框架中连接和操作Microsoft SQL Server数据库的扩展库。

django-pyodbc是一个基于pyodbc库的Django数据库后端,它提供了与多种数据库引擎的连接能力,包括Microsoft SQL Server。它的主要特点包括:

  1. 多数据库引擎支持:django-pyodbc可以连接多种数据库引擎,包括Microsoft SQL Server、MySQL、Oracle等。
  2. 高性能:通过使用pyodbc库,django-pyodbc可以提供较高的数据库访问性能。
  3. 兼容性:django-pyodbc与Django框架完全兼容,可以无缝集成到现有的Django项目中。
  4. 灵活性:django-pyodbc提供了丰富的配置选项,可以根据具体需求进行灵活配置。

推荐的腾讯云相关产品:腾讯云数据库SQL Server版(https://cloud.tencent.com/product/cdb_sqlserver

django-mssql是另一个用于连接Microsoft SQL Server数据库的Django后端。它的主要特点包括:

  1. 简化配置:django-mssql提供了简化的配置选项,使得连接和操作Microsoft SQL Server数据库变得更加容易。
  2. 高性能:django-mssql通过使用底层的pymssql库,可以提供较高的数据库访问性能。
  3. 兼容性:django-mssql与Django框架完全兼容,可以无缝集成到现有的Django项目中。
  4. 支持存储过程和自定义查询:django-mssql支持存储过程和自定义查询,可以更灵活地操作数据库。

推荐的腾讯云相关产品:腾讯云数据库SQL Server版(https://cloud.tencent.com/product/cdb_sqlserver

总结:django-pyodbc和django-mssql都是用于在Django框架中连接和操作Microsoft SQL Server数据库的扩展库,它们都具有高性能、兼容性和灵活性的特点。对于选择哪个库,可以根据具体项目需求和个人喜好进行选择。腾讯云提供了腾讯云数据库SQL Server版作为相关产品,可以满足在云环境中使用Microsoft SQL Server数据库的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Python脚本sendmail

    #!/usr/bin/python # -*- coding: utf-8 -*- import pyodbc import pprint import redis import urllib import json import sys import smtplib        from email.mime.text import MIMEText reload(sys) #sys.setdefaultencoding( "utf-8" ) mailto_list=['alarm@ggimg.cn']  mail_host="mail.ggimg.cn"               #service mail_user="zabbix249@ggimg.cn"    #user mail_pass="Yk6VTx/u"                        #pass mail_postfix="ggimg.cn"                 #send maile prefix def send_mail(to_list,sub,content):       me="hello"+"<"+mail_user+"@"+mail_postfix+">"       msg = MIMEText(content,_subtype='plain',_charset='UTF-8')       msg['Subject'] = sub       msg['From'] = me       msg['To'] = ";".join(to_list)       try:           server = smtplib.SMTP()           server.connect(mail_host)           server.login(mail_user,mail_pass)           server.sendmail(me, to_list, msg.as_string())           server.close()           return True       except Exception, e:           print str(e)           return False   send_mail(mailto_list,"邮件","你好!");

    01
    领券